Cancer is a major issue in medical science
with increasing death cases every year
worldwide. Therefore, searching for
alternatives and nonorthodox methods of
treatments with high efficiency, selectivity
and less toxicity is the main goal in
fighting cancer. Acetyl-11-keto-β-
boswellic acid (AKBA), is a derivative
pentacyclic triterpenoid that exhibited
various biological activities with potential
anti-tumoral agents. In this research,
AKBA was utilized to examine the
potential cytotoxic activity against MCF-7
cells in vitro and monitor the cellular and
morphological changes with a prospective
impact on apoptosis induction
